Polystyrene Insulation in Cold Storage Warehouses: Maximizing Efficiency and Product Safety
Cold storage warehouses are critical for preserving perishable goods such as food, pharmaceuticals, and other temperature-sensitive products. Efficient insulation is the backbone of these facilities, ensuring consistent internal temperatures and minimizing energy consumption. Polystyrene insulation, particularly Expanded Polystyrene (EPS) and Extruded Polystyrene (XPS), has become a leading choice for cold storage warehouses due to its superior thermal properties and durability.

Why Polystyrene Insulation Works Best for Cold Storage
Maintaining ultra-low temperatures in cold storage demands insulation materials with low thermal conductivity. Polystyrene offers excellent thermal resistance, creating a barrier that significantly reduces heat transfer. This helps warehouses keep products frozen or chilled for longer periods while reducing the workload on refrigeration systems.
Polystyrene is also moisture resistant, which prevents condensation inside walls and ceilings—a common problem in cold environments that can lead to mold growth and structural damage. Its lightweight nature simplifies installation and reduces the overall structural load.
Benefits of Using Polystyrene in Cold Storage Warehouses
✅ Superior thermal insulation: Maintains constant cold temperatures with minimal energy loss.
✅ Moisture resistance: Protects the building fabric from dampness and mold.
✅ Energy cost savings: Lower refrigeration energy demands translate to significant operational savings.
✅ Durability: Resistant to physical damage and chemical exposure common in industrial environments.
✅ Ease of installation: Lightweight panels and boards speed up construction and retrofitting.
Common Applications
Wall and ceiling insulation in cold storage warehouses
Insulated flooring systems for freeze-sensitive storage areas
Insulated doors and partition walls within refrigerated zones
